UglyVilla

UglyVilla

Game will start after a short ad. Thank you for your support.

UglyVilla

Icon
UglyVilla
Game loading..
25
UglyVilla

UglyVilla

Add to Desktop
Play Game: 2 Player

UglyVilla

UglyVilla Tags